The Hurricanes line has moved from -6.5 to -9.5 in a matter of days and even at -9.5 was still seeing 62% of the action.  The idea that this one could move to -10 is possible.

Miami suffered their first loss of the season this past week against Pittsburgh, which seems to explain the trepidation of the wagering public backing the Canes.

As seen below, Pinnacle moved this line from -6.5 to -9.5 in a matter of 24 hours.

Memphis vs. UCF Line Relatively Steady at Knights -7

A few of the books haven't moved off the Knights -7 here.  Others only briefly held at -7.5.  Overall more than 90% of the books were holding at -7.

Central Florida has the home field advantage here with 65% of the action going towards the Tigers.

The College Football Betting Power Ratings have a line of UCF -8 so God only knows where this one will end.
